Kasa Smart is your portal to your TP-LINK Smart Home.

** Kasa Smart is currently only compatible with TP-LINK Smart Plug HS100/110/107 KP200/400/401/405, EP40/40A/40M, Smart Plug Mini HS103/105, KP105/115, Smart Switch HS200/210/220, KS200/KS220/KS220M/KS225/KS230, Smart Power Strip HS300/303, Smart Bulb LB100/110/120/130/200/230, KL50/60/110/120/125/130, Smart Light Strip KL400/420/430, IP Camera KC100/105/110/115/120/200/300/310/400/401/410S/411S, EC60/70/71, Smart Router SR20, and Range Extender RE270/370/350K **

Kasa Smart lets you add, configure, monitor, and control your connected TP-LINK Smart Home devices from anywhere in the world. You can schedule your appliances to turn on or off according to your schedule, or set them to Away Mode to deter would-be burglars. And that’s just the beginning. Great for off site controlling.

We use this app to control our devices remotely. We can turn on and off pumps as needed without needing to go to the site.

Functionality is simple but it works! Only think missing is a “reboot” function. Sometimes when our on-site Internet gets rather flaky we need to reboot the modem. We can’t “turn off” this device cause then we won’t be able to “turn on” after since the network would be down. It would be nice if we could open the switch and have a reboot button that would tell the switch to turn off for five seconds and turn on again. As it stands now we gotta go in and schedule a turn off and schedule a turn on one minute later. Of course we need to make note of the time it is and make sure the turn on schedule is scheduled first so we don’t accidentally lock ourselves out of the switch.

Another nice feature would be to have a failsafe toggle. I.e if the network goes down turn this switch on and when the network comes up leave it on or have a feature to turn it off. This way if someone accidentally shuts off the router or modem. The switch can detect the failed network and turn it back on again. Or this can be attached to a red light so when we come into the office we can see the network went down over the weekend check out everything to make sure all systems operational. :)

KASA is great

I have 8 TP Link smart outlets and use the KASA app. My router needs to be power cycled every few days. I use an outlet here with a schedule to shut off and turn on every Monday and Thursday. Works great. I have a dehumidifier and don’t want it running all the time. I use an outlet here and have it on every other hour in humid weather and an hour every two hours when less humid. I have a recording security camera system that can connect to the internet. I usually don’t want it connected unless I’m away and want to check things. I have an Ethernet cable from the recorder to an Ethernet switch and one from the switch to the router. I power the switch with a TP Link outlet. It is normally off so the recorder is not connected to the internet. From anywhere I can turn that outlet on and then view my security cameras. I have several on lights and can have them turn on and off randomly to make it look like someone is home. I think these are great. Something I would like the app to do that it does not. Sometimes I need an outlet to be on for part of an hour every hour. In the KASA app schedule there are not enough places to do this so during the day I need to modify the schedule. Sometimes I don’t remember and that is not good. I would need 48 place holders or better a ‘have the outlet on for X minutes every hour’ or something like that. But, KASA is great.

Preset and schedule functionality not up to par

First I purchased two Kasa dimmable smart bulbs, and then I purchased three tunable ones so I could change the white balance. The bulbs are great, but the software needs some work - and is frustrating to use in the meantime. 1. One should be able to copy presets from one device to others - it’s ridiculous to have to set these up from scratch with each device. 2. I like how I can see the Kelvin temp when I’m setting white balance, as well as the brightness %s. However, when I then go to set up presets, I’m forced to set white balance and brightness blindly - there are only sliders, with no Kelvin and % numbers. This is doubly painful because once I finally get a preset dialed in, I can’t copy it to other bulbs. I’m going to return the tunable bulbs as a result - they are not worth my time. 3. It’s great to be able to schedule device events. I would like to see a randomness option, where the device would turn on/off within 20 minutes on either side of a specified time, with the actual time being random. This is important when having devices turn off/on when I’m out of town. 4. Please, please allow us to enable many more than 3 smart actions!
